Beijing time on April 4, the Rockets 132-139 defeated the Timberwolves swallowed four consecutive defeats, this game two teams are a confrontation, the first quarter of the Timberwolves bombed 42 points to lead 10 points, the second quarter opened to 12 points, the third quarter once opened to 24 points, the last quarter Rockets began to frantically chase points to narrow the point difference to single digits but the reversal failed.

Rockets' jaylen Green's performance in this game was very highlighted, playing 12 minutes in the first quarter, 4 of 7, 2 of 4 three-pointers, 10 points, 3 assists and 1 rebound, 6 minutes 3 of 2 + 2 of 3 points in the second quarter and 5 points, 4 of 5 in the third quarter + 1 of 3 points, 10 points, 1 rebound and 1 assist, and 6 points and 1 assist in the last quarter of 7 minutes and 2 of 3, the efficiency was extremely high.

Green scored 36 minutes, 12-of-18, 4-of-8 three-pointers, 31 points, 5 assists and 2 rebounds, shooting 66.7 percent from the field and 50 percent from three-point range; Timberwolves' Edwards was also very efficient, scoring 33 points, 5 rebounds and 4 assists in 35 minutes, 12 of 21, and 4 of 12 three-pointers, which was equivalent to a talent showdown.

This game Jaylen Green set a number of records: 1. For the first time in his career, he won 20+ in 6 consecutive games;

2. For the first time in his career, he won 30+ in 4 consecutive games;

3. For the first time in his career, he scored at least 20 points + 4 three-pointers in 6 consecutive games;

Although the Rockets lost, their record of 20 wins and 59 losses and the Pistons are the league's penultimate, but this is the intention of the Rockets this season, after this game the Rockets draw the top three picks probability is as high as 39.8%.
